mirror of
https://github.com/tips-of-mine/gestion-certificats2.git
synced 2025-06-28 03:38:43 +02:00
correction/personnalisation-couleurs-css
![google-labs-jules[bot]](/assets/img/avatar_default.png)
Cette modification ajuste les améliorations précédentes pour la personnalisation des couleurs en se concentrant uniquement sur les fichiers `app/public/css/style.css` et `app/public/css/dark-mode.css`, conformément à vos retours. Changements apportés : 1. Fichier `src/styles/globals.css` : - Restauré à son état d'origine (suppression du commentaire précédemment ajouté). 2. Fichier `app/public/css/style.css`: - Un commentaire a été ajouté en haut du fichier pour expliquer comment personnaliser les couleurs en surchargeant les variables CSS. - Plusieurs couleurs précédemment codées en dur ont été remplacées par des variables CSS. Cela inclut les styles pour : - `.logout-button` - `.success-message`, `.error-message` (fonds et bordures) - `tr:hover` (survol des lignes de tableau) - `.certificate-entry` (bordure) - `.app-footer` (fond et texte) - `tr.revoked-cert` (texte, fond, survol) 3. Fichier `app/public/css/dark-mode.css`: - Les nouvelles variables CSS introduites dans `style.css` ont été définies avec des valeurs appropriées pour le thème sombre. - La valeur alpha du `box-shadow` pour les inputs en focus a été corrigée pour correspondre à la valeur d'origine (`0.25`). - Les blocs de style spécifiques pour `.app-footer` et `tr.revoked-cert` (et son `:hover`) qui dupliquaient la gestion des couleurs via les variables n'ont pas été réintroduits. Ces modifications visent à rendre la personnalisation des thèmes plus robuste et mieux documentée pour la partie CSS classique de l'application.
Gestion Certificat
Bienvenue sur le projet Gestion Certificat. Ce projet fournit une solution pour la gestion des certificats numériques.
Documentation par Langue
Pour des instructions et informations spécifiques dans votre langue, veuillez consulter les liens ci-dessous :
- 🇬🇧 English
- 🇫🇷 Français
- 🇩🇪 Deutsch
- 🇮🇹 Italiano
- 🇵🇹 Português
- 🇪🇸 Español
- 🇯🇵 日本語
- 🇷🇺 Русский
- 🇸🇦 العربية (Utilisation du drapeau de l'Arabie Saoudite comme représentation commune pour la langue arabe)
- 🇮🇳 हिन्दी
- 🇨🇳 中文 (普通话)
Tests et CI/CD
Le projet intègre des tests unitaires avec PHPUnit et une pipeline d'intégration continue avec GitHub Actions pour assurer la qualité du code. Pour plus de détails sur la stratégie de test et la configuration de la CI/CD, veuillez consulter la documentation en français.
Languages
PHP
85.3%
CSS
7.3%
Shell
6.6%
Dockerfile
0.8%